Klein spin model ground states on general lattices

We prove that in short range Klein spin models on general lattices, all ground states are of the dimer type- each fundamental plaquette must host at least one singlet. These ground states are known to rigorously exhibit high dimensional fractionalization. When combined with a recent theorem, this establishes that Klein spin models exhibit topological order on the pyrochlore and checkerboard lattices.
